Elderly E. Northport Woman Critically Injured in Car Crash

Joan Goldstein of Olympia Place in critical condition after collision in Melville Tuesday.

A two-vehicle accident on Rt. 110 in Melville Tuesday critically injured two, including an 89-year-old Huntington man and a 77-year old East Northport woman.

Police say Thomas Emberton of Huntington was driving a 1999 Toyota northbound when his vehicle collided with a 2007 Nissan at 8:40 a.m. near the intersection of Pinelawn Road. Joan Goldstein, the driver of the Nissan, was driving southbound on Route 110 and attempting to make a left turn on to Pinelawn Road, according to police.

Emberton, of 6 Tracy Dr., was transported by Melville Rescue to Plainview Hospital. Goldstein, of 14 Olympia Pl. in East Northport, was transported by Melville Rescue Huntington Hospital where she is listed in critical condition.

Both vehicles were impounded for safety checks and the investigation is continuing, according to police. Those with information regarding the crash are encouraged to call police at 631-854-8252.
